What is carbon oxygen cycle? Explain in your own words
Fittoniya [83]

Answer:

the process by which oxygen released into the atmosphere by photosynthetic organisms is taken up by aerobic organisms while the carbon dioxide released as a by-product of repiration is taken up for photosynthesis.

Explanation:

Plants use carbon dioxide in a process known as photosynthesis. During photosynthesis, plants give off oxygen as a waste product. Carbon dioxide moves from the air into the leaves of plants through tiny openings in the plant's leaves. Oxygen moves out of the plant leaf through these same openings
